WebOct 23, 2024 · Just one cup of cooked grits contains 24 grams of net carbs, which is much too high for Keto. Strict low carb diets like Keto advise followers to aim for around 20 grams of carbs per day. Just one serving of grits is enough carbs to prevent ketosis. Instead, choose a breakfast that is high in protein and fat, but low in carbs.
